The term ASP Level 2 electrician describes an individual or organization recognized by the Accreditation Plan Company (ASP) program, which is managed by the energy distributors in New South Wales (NSW). This accreditation is divided into levels, and Level 2 is the one that directly affects homeowner. These professionals are authorised to carry out works that link or detach a home to the distribution network, bypassing the need to wait on the network operator's field team for many vital services. The know-how of an ASP Level 2 electrician in Sydney covers 4 specific authorised classes, each relating to a various aspect of the service connection. It is the combination of these classes that gives them the breadth of ability necessary for extensive service arrangement. The first class is Service Main Setup. This involves installing the physical connection-- the service cable television-- from the supplier's network to the client's point of accessory. This is vital for all brand-new constructions or when a property needs an entirely brand-new connection. The second, and perhaps most common requirement in older Sydney residential areas, is Metering Devices Setup and Removal. This covers the installation, moving, or replacement of electricity meters, including the critical task of upgrading older, fundamental meters to clever meters, which is a continuous process throughout the state. They guarantee the metering enclosure and the associated circuitry are certified with the supplier's specifications and regulative standards.

The third area of authorisation is Deal with the Service Devices, which includes the connection and disconnection of the primary service fuses and the point of attachment. This is critical for safety during significant electrical remodellings or when repairs are needed on the customer's primary service line. They can carry out a "live work" disconnection at the service fuse, which is strictly prohibited for basic Level 1 electricians. Lastly, the 4th class covers Underground and Overhead Service Conductors, dealing with the installation, repair work, and replacement of the cables themselves. For homes with overhead connections, the ASP Level 2 electrician will be accountable for the customer mains that run from the street pole to the property. For homes with underground services, they install and preserve the channels and cables running below the ground. Obtaining ASP Level 2 electrician status is a challenging and strenuous procedure, matching the high stakes and possible risks associated with dealing with live electrical facilities. To here begin, one need to hold a valid NSW electrician's license and have completed all required credentials. Next, specialized training programs, usually used by recognized training suppliers, concentrate on the distinct technical and safety demands of circulation networks. Effective conclusion of this training is followed by an extensive evaluation and a precise application process, which varies depending upon the specific Sydney region and distributor, such as Ausgrid or Endeavour Energy. To maintain this accreditation, electricians must make a continuous commitment to sticking to the strict guidelines laid out in the NSW Service and Installation Guidelines, a detailed framework governing all elements of electrical connections, and undergo routine audits to make sure compliance.

Non-compliance can cause significant fines, or even worse, the cancellation of their accreditation. This rigid oversight guarantees that all work carried out on the network is safe, trusted, and fulfills the high standards required by the regulatory bodies.
